Indianapolis man arrested after explosive tennis ball found

November 21, 2013 (INDIANAPOLIS)

Neal Grubbs was jailed on preliminary charges of possessing a destructive device after his arrest Tuesday. The Indianapolis Star reports investigators went to his home on the city's west side after a 911 caller reported that Grubbs planned to set off the tennis ball bombs in two suburban movie theaters.

Police spokeswoman Officer Nicole Headlee say investigators took the report seriously to stop any potential attack.

Grubbs' mother told WTHR-TV and WRTV that she believes the tennis ball was left in their home by a former friend of her son who then called police to seek revenge after a fight.
